About the Guest

Dick Vermeil: A legendary American football coach renowned for his passionate coaching style and impeccable leadership. Vermeil has been named Coach of the Year at four levels (high school, junior college, NCAA Division I, and NFL) and has an illustrious career, including a Super Bowl victory with the St. Louis Rams. His extensive experience in football spans over decades, having coached and worked alongside some of the sport's most iconic figures.

Episode Summary

In this illuminating episode of "Becoming UnDone," host Toby Brooks dives deep into the storied legacy of Coach Dick Tomey, a revered figure in college and professional football. Speaking with Hall of Fame coach Dick Vermeil, Brooks unravels the unconventional and impactful journey of Tomey, known beyond his technical aptitude for his empathetic and transformative coaching style. The episode highlights how Tomey's genuine care and teaching shaped not only successful athletes but also principled individuals off the field.

Over the course of the conversation, Vermeil shares captivating anecdotes from Tomey's time at UCLA and the University of Arizona, underscoring Tomey’s unique ability to turn underdogs into champions. The discussion is interspersed with thoughtful reflections on leadership, legacy, and the understated art of connecting with and inspiring people to achieve their best. Through personal stories and insights, Vermeil articulates why Coach Tomey, although not having won national championships, left an indelible mark on so many lives.

Key Takeaways

  • Leadership Philosophy: Dick Tomey was celebrated for his ability to coach people, not just football players, focusing on building individuals capable of exceeding expectations.
  • Impact and Legacy: Tomey's influence extended beyond the football field, with many players and assistants crediting him with life-changing lessons that carried into their personal and professional lives.
  • Empathy in Coaching: Tomey's approach combined toughness with compassion, setting high standards while demonstrating profound care for the personal development of his athletes.
  • Underdog Champion: Throughout his career, Tomey thrived in roles considered challenging, consistently outperforming expectations and fostering a culture of winning against the odds.
  • Respect and Admiration: Despite not having the glitter of championship titles, Tomey's true legacy lies in the respect and admiration he commands even years after his passing, as described by Dick Vermeil.

Notable Quotes

  1. "Football isn't complicated. People are." – Toby Brooks reflecting on Tomey's coaching philosophy.
  2. "He loved to coach the guy that wasn't quite good enough to be good enough." – Dick Vermeil on Tomey's commitment to all athletes.
  3. "To be demanding and compassionate at the same time is a hard mixture." – Dick Vermeil discussing Tomey's unique coaching methodology.
  4. "He was no pushover as a technician, X and O's, he was excellent." – Vermeil highlighting Tomey's technical prowess.
